1. Match Result (1X2)
The most popular betting market is the Match Result, also known as 1X2. Here, you can bet on three possible outcomes: Team A wins (1), Draw (X), or Team B wins (2).
To successfully utilize this market, it’s important to analyze team form, head-to-head statistics, and any relevant injuries. This market suits both novices and experienced bettors due to its straightforward nature.
2. Over/Under Goals
The Over/Under market lets you bet on the total number of goals scored in a match. Bookmakers set a line (for example, 2.5 goals), and you can wager on whether the total goals scored will be over or under that number.
This market is beneficial if you have insights into teams’ offensive and defensive capabilities. Evaluate previous matches and consider factors like current form and weather conditions that could affect scoring.
3. Both Teams to Score (BTTS)
The Both Teams to Score market offers an opportunity to bet on whether both teams will score during a match. It’s marked as 'Yes' or 'No'.
This option is particularly popular in high-scoring leagues. Analyze the attacking strength of both teams and their defensive weaknesses to improve your chances of winning on this bet.
4. Asian Handicap
The Asian Handicap market helps level the playing field between mismatched teams. In this market, a “handicap” is given to the weaker team, which can lead to various outcomes, including a draw with the handicap taken into account.
Understanding this market requires careful consideration of team strengths and weaknesses, as well as the implications of the handicap itself. This market can be less risky and is popular among seasoned bettors.
5. First Goalscorer
In First Goalscorer betting, you wager on which player will score the first goal in a match. This market adds an extra layer of excitement and can yield high odds.
To make successful predictions, research players’ scoring forms, their positions, and the likelihood of them being on the receiving end of goal-scoring opportunities in a match.
6. Total Corners
The Total Corners market allows you to bet on the number of corners awarded in a match, with over/under options typically provided. Analyzing gameplay style can assist in making informed bets in this market.
Teams that attack aggressively tend to earn more corners. Reviewing match stats and trends can help you gauge the likelihood of corner outcomes effectively.
7. Match Events
Match Events betting enables you to bet on specific occurrences within the game, such as the number of yellow cards, red cards, or penalties. This market can be very profitable if you analyze teams’ playing styles and disciplinary records.
Carefully reviewing the referee's tendencies and historical data can guide your predictions in this market.
